There is value in an image


An image is not simply a trademark, a design, a slogan or an easily remembered picture. It is a studiously crafted personality profile of an individual, institution, corporation, product or service (Daniel J. Boorstin).

An organisation has an image to keep and its stakeholders have a responsibility to maintain that image. Thus, to establish, maintain and keep that image, listening to critics is a good thing.

Corporate image (reputation) is one thing that should be taken good care; a good image is an efficient marketing and promotional tool.

Customers always remember an outstanding service and they prefer to patronize service providers which have already established their names in their respective industries.

Credibility and integrity comes with a good image. It’s hard to be credible when no one believes you.

Organizations should keep in mind that a good image establishes trust, confidence, loyalty and excellent client relationships.

It provides a strong sense of security - Lazarus Sauti.
